This is from Cotton and Wilkinson ADVANCED INORGANIC CHEMISTRY Second Revised and Augmented Edition ,1966. Iodine Oxides.Of these ,iodine pentoxides the most important . When iodic acid is heated to 240 degrees C ,white crystalline I2O2 is obtained.
2HIO2= I2O5 + H2O ( 22–1)
It is stable up to about 300 degrees where it melts with decomposition to iodine and oxygen. It is the anhydride of iodic acid and reacts immediately with water in the reverse sense of equation 22–1. It reacts as an oxidizing agent with various substances such as H2S,HCl and CO. One of the most important uses as a reagent for the determination of CO.,the iodine which is produced quantitatively according to equation 22–2 being then determined by standard iodometric procedures:
5CO + I2O5= I2+ 5CO2 (22–2)

It is certainly a strong oxidizing agent. Why do you say “good” oxidizing agent?
Perchlorate or nitrate is better for rockets And explosives.
Reversion to elemental iodine makes it a terrible bleach.
